You Go To My Head is included on "Chet Baker in Paris, Vol. 1", recorded in Paris in August 1955 and released by the Barclay label. This recording features Chet Baker on trumpet, without vocals, accompanied by a quartet formed during his European period:
Chet Baker – trumpet
Dick Twardzik – piano
Jimmy Bond – bass
Peter Littman – drums
The tune is performed as an instrumental ballad in a small-group jazz setting. You Go To My Head is a jazz standard composed by J. Fred Coots with lyrics by Haven Gillespie in 1938, and has been widely recorded by jazz musicians across different styles and eras.
This Paris session documents Baker’s mid-1950s work in Europe and is part of a series of recordings made during his stay in France.
